The Alpha Psi Mu Chapter at Pennsylvania Institute of Technology in Pennsylvania recently raised funds for a variety of organizations through several Bake Sales. Members promoted the fundraiser by e-mail, posting flyers and posters on campus and word of mouth. Members decorated tables with tablecloths, decorations, novelty signs and chairs. The chapter raised $800! Good work, Alpha Psi Mu!

The Alpha Chi Tau Chapter at Wallace State Community College - Hanceville in Alabama collected canned goods and children's books at their graduation in support of Project Graduation. A week prior to graduation chapter members placed collection bins in various buildings on campus and distributed posters and flyers on campus. Chapter members also set up tables to distribute information and used large banners to promote the project during the graduation rehearsal. Over 1000 canned food items and 125 children's books were collected and donations were given to Cullman Caring for Kids, a division of United Way of Cullman County. Way to go, Alpha Chi Tau!

The Beta Delta Beta Chapter at Dekalb Technical College in Georgia recently hosted a Wipe Out Wireless Waste fundraising raffle during their annual spring fling to promote environmentally safe ways to discard wireless waste. The chapter teamed up with their Student Government Association to promote the raffle by sending emails and posting flyers on campus encouraging individuals to bring old wireless products. Chapter members also contacted various local businesses such as Applebee's to donate prizes. Sprint, Nextel and ReCellular supplied pre-paid postage labels to mail the wireless items. Over 100 people were informed and several wireless items were collected along with money for the fundraiser. Good job, Beta Delta Beta!
